Difference between Stainless Steel and Mild Steel Key difference:The primary difference between the two is the fact that stainless steel is a chromium based steel alloy, whereas mild steel is a carbon based steel alloy. Mild Steel is also known as carbon steel due to the fact that it contains between 0.050.25% carbon. Stainless Steel, on the other hand, contains a minimum of 10.5% chromium content by mass.
300-Series Stainless Steel. The 300 series has 18-percent chromium and 8-percent nickel added to the steel. Stainless steel with this mix uses 18-8 as its name as well as the 300-series number. These steels arent attracted to magnets. This is an austenitic stainless steel, so it is easier to weld than some other stainless steels. Some of the most commonly used high carbon steels are 1050, 1060 and 1095. As suggested by the number, a 1050 carbon steel has 0.50% of carbon content, a 1060 carbon steel has 0.60% carbon content, and a 1095 carbon steel has 0.95% carbon content.. As carbon content rises the metal becomes harder and stronger but less ductile and more difficult to weld. Jan 11, 2020 · Type 304 Stainless Steel Type 304 is the most widely used austenitic stainless steel. It is also known as "18/8" stainless steel because of its composition, which includes 18% chromium and 8% nickel. Type 304 stainless steel has good forming and welding properties as well as strong corrosion resistance and strength.
